Output 69883ef57359664bf7f5e91f2d2f2969eaf60b9513408a6a76e11648063a45f8:1

value
62289101
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 54ba09f31990eca1ca73a2dc8ed4ea2a88ee2d16 OP_EQUALVERIFY OP_CHECKSIG
address
18izdKc1k22XqacjpJ3LveaZQ2SWiVa5zh
transaction
69883ef57359664bf7f5e91f2d2f2969eaf60b9513408a6a76e11648063a45f8
spent
true